gyzld.cn
当前位置:首页>>关于肢9旰c鳖打个数裰的资料>>

肢9旰c鳖打个数裰

#include<stdio.h> int result=0; //结果数 int main() { int a[9][9]; void Sudoku(int a[9][9],int n); printf("请输入数独中的原始数据,没有数据的用0代替.\n"); for(int i=0;i<9;i++) { printf("请输入第%d行的9个数:",i+1); for(int j=0;j<9;j++) scanf("

双枪鳖猜三个数是275.根据联想谐音,双就是数字2,枪和七同声母所以是7,鳖就是一种乌龟,乌龟的乌谐音是五就是数字5.

http://b4.photo.store.qq.com/http_imgload.cgi?/rurl4_b=2c7f2b8b66519be4a1a8c593c8b2c9f1446cc5a4963d6ea11892e37a76ae7b8f279fdd48b66c5317fc27948c2b4749755d538c1b8d8896099f7680870363aa15b0e5919936f9ece3c0378e6767c71a8fdb3ee658

9000a+900b+90c+9s=1000s+100c+10b+a因为个位数a是由9乘以s产生,且上式成立的明显条件是a&lt;s,所以,s=9,a=1清理等式,得89b+8=c,显然b=0,c=8代入命题验证1089 X 9 = 9801

这个简单,只要变量字符串,判断每个字符是否是数字(str[i]>='0' && str[i] <=9就是数字).如果当前位不是数字,但前一个字符是数字,就说明前面有过一个数字了(数字计数+1).//比如:#include<stdio.h> int main() { in i,cnt=0; char str[11]="

思路如下: 先看abcs中的千位a,乘以9变为s,则a只能是1,否则9倍后就不是四位数,而成为五位数了 再看abcs中的个位a,乘以9变为a(1),则s只能是9 再看abcs中的百位b,最大不能是2,因为如果是2,乘9后为18,进到千位上1,而千位乘9已为9,进1则为10,又成为五位数了;a已是1,则b不能是1,只能是0了. 最后看abcs中的十位c.在10c9*9=9c01中,9*9=81进8,c乘9后加上进的8得0,则c乘9得2,于是c为8

magnet:?xt=urn:btih:53cd51b3a01d8c227530d782166f98bdd04c03fb&dn=[MahoXOkazu]

6 37 42 18 222 C代表3 6*37=222

四位数乘9得四位数,则a=1与9相乘位得1的只有9,则s=9由此约束了b=0或1,若b≥2,则有进位,就不能保证结果是四位数显然b=0,并得出c=8所以a=1,b=0,c=8,s=9

void main() { int i,j,p,a[10]; for(i=0;i<10;i++) scanf("%d",&a[i]); for(i=0;i<10;i++) for(j=0;j<9-i;j++) { if(a[j]<a[j+1]) { p=a[j]; a[j]=a[j+1]; a[j+1]=p; } } for(i=0;i<10;i++) printf("%d ",a[i]); }

相关文档
网站首页 | 网站地图
All rights reserved Powered by www.gyzld.cn
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com